REACTION OF [60]FULLERENE WITH EPOXIDES UNDER PHOTO-IRRADIATION: SYNTHESIS OF C_(60)-FUSED TETRAHYDROFURAN DERIVATIVES

摘要

The photoreactions of [60]fullerene (C_(60)) with various epoxides have been investigated. Trans 2-aroy1-3-aryloxiranes reacted with [60]fullerene giving both the major cis products and the minor trans adducts. The influence of substituent group on aryl ring on the photoreaction is entirely different from that of preliminary reported thermal reaction. In addition, the photo condition could avoid the decomposition of some original epoxides compared to the thermal condition at high temperature. It provides a simple and efficient route to synthesize C_(60)-fused tetrahydrofuran derivatives.
